TriShield: Zero-Utility-Loss Defense Against Privacy Backdoors in Federated Language Model Fine-Tuning via Orthogonal Gradient Projection and Optimizer State Entanglement
TriShield is presented, a three-layer deterministic defense that completely prevents NeuroImprint-style reconstruction with zero model utility loss and no additional communication rounds, and it is proved theoretically that after Layers 2 and 3, the mutual information between the uploaded gradient and any individual training sample is zero.
